Web 注入是一种复杂的技术,用于在向用户提供网页时实时修改网页。它涉及将自定义内容(例如图像、表单或脚本)注入网页,以更改其外观、功能或收集用户的敏感信息。Web 注入已在代理服务器环境中广泛使用,以增强用户体验、提供个性化内容并简化各种在线流程。
Web Inject 的起源和首次提及
网络注入的概念起源于网络犯罪领域,恶意攻击者利用这种技术进行在线欺诈,并从毫无戒心的用户那里窃取敏感信息。网络注入的首次提及可以追溯到 2000 年代初,当时网络犯罪分子开始使用这种技术将恶意代码注入合法网站以进行金融欺诈,例如网络钓鱼攻击和银行木马。
有关 Web Inject 的详细信息以及扩展主题
Web 注入有多种形式,从良性和合法用途到恶意活动。以下是详细说明 Web 注入概念的一些关键方面:
-
功能性:Web 注入旨在针对特定网页或网站并动态更改其内容。它们可以操纵 HTML、JavaScript、CSS 和其他 Web 技术来修改用户界面并控制用户交互。
-
个性化:合法的网页注入由信誉良好的公司(包括 OneProxy 等代理服务器提供商)使用,为用户提供个性化的内容和服务。这些注入可以根据用户的偏好、位置和浏览行为定制网页。
-
增强的用户体验:Web 注入可以通过提供附加功能(例如交互元素、实时通知和上下文感知推荐)来改善整体用户体验。
-
安全问题:合法的网络注入虽然有其有价值的用途,但恶意注入可能会通过窃取登录凭据、信用卡信息和其他敏感数据来危害用户安全。这些非法活动引起了网络安全专业人士的极大担忧。
Web Inject 的内部结构及其工作原理
要理解 Web 注入的内部结构,必须掌握其工作机制。以下步骤说明了 Web 注入的工作原理:
-
目标选择:网络犯罪分子会识别目标网站(通常是银行门户网站或电子商务平台),并分析其结构和通信协议。
-
有效载荷注入:创建恶意代码并将其注入目标网页或网站的 HTML 代码中,通常是通过浏览器中间人 (MITB) 攻击。
-
事件处理程序:注入的代码将事件处理程序附加到特定的页面元素(例如登录表单或提交按钮),以捕获用户输入。
-
数据收集:当用户与受感染的网页交互时,他们的数据(包括登录凭据和财务信息)会被收集并发送到攻击者控制的远程服务器。
-
动态内容操作:在合法的网络注入的情况下,过程是类似的,但注入的内容通常是为了增强用户体验和提供个性化功能。
Web Inject 主要特性分析
Web 注入具有几个与其他 Web 相关技术不同的关键特性。这些特性包括:
-
实时操控:Web注入动态修改网页内容,允许实时更新和交互。
-
情境感知:合法的网络注入使用用户数据和偏好来提供情境感知内容和服务,根据个人用户定制网络体验。
-
跨浏览器兼容性:Web 注入必须能够在各种 Web 浏览器上运行,以确保一致的用户体验。
-
灵活性:Web注入的灵活性使得它们能够适应不同的网页结构和内容类型,从而适用于广泛的应用。
-
定制化:组织可以设计自定义的 Web 注入以满足其特定要求,例如品牌推广和用户参与度。
Web 注入的类型
Web 注入可根据其目的和用途进行分类。下表说明了不同类型的 Web 注入:
类型 | 描述 |
---|---|
恶意 Web 注入 | 专为网络犯罪活动而设计,例如网络钓鱼攻击和数据盗窃。 |
良性 Web 注入 | 合法用途,包括增强用户体验、个性化和内容传递。 |
Web Inject 的使用方法、问题及解决方案
使用 Web Inject 的方法
-
增强的用户体验:合法的网络注入可以通过提供交互元素、个性化内容和实时更新来丰富用户体验。
-
个性化:Web 注入能够根据用户偏好、位置和行为提供个性化内容交付。
-
表单自动填充:用户可以通过让网页注入程序使用其存储的数据自动填充表单字段来节省时间和精力。
-
情境感知推荐:Web注入可以分析用户行为以提供相关的产品推荐和内容。
问题与解决方案
-
安全问题:与网络注入相关的主要问题是它们可能被用于网络犯罪。为了缓解这种情况,强大的网络安全措施(例如安全编码实践、定期安全审核和有关网络钓鱼攻击的用户教育)至关重要。
-
跨浏览器兼容性:确保 Web 注入在各种浏览器上一致工作需要进行彻底的测试和代码优化。
-
用户同意和隐私:组织必须获得用户同意才能部署收集个人数据的网络注入,并遵守隐私法规和准则。
主要特点及其他与同类产品的比较
学期 | 描述 |
---|---|
网页注入 | 实时动态修改网页以改变内容或增强用户体验。 |
浏览器中间人 (MITB) | 拦截并操纵用户与网站之间的网络流量的网络攻击。 |
网络钓鱼 | 使用欺骗手段诱骗用户泄露敏感信息,通常通过虚假网站。 |
与 Web Inject 相关的未来观点和技术
网络注入的未来在于在用户利益和安全问题之间取得平衡。机器学习和人工智能的进步可能会被用于创建更复杂、更能感知上下文的网络注入,以用于合法目的。另一方面,网络安全措施将继续发展,以有效打击恶意网络注入。
如何使用代理服务器或将其与 Web Inject 关联
代理服务器(例如 OneProxy (oneproxy.pro))可以利用 Web 注入来增强其服务产品。例如:
-
本地化内容:OneProxy 可以使用网络注入根据用户位置定制网络内容,提供特定地区的推荐和促销。
-
加速浏览:Web 注入可以通过预加载经常访问的内容来优化网页,从而为用户提供更快的浏览体验。
-
增强安全性:OneProxy 可以实施网络注入,警告用户有关潜在不安全的网站或网络钓鱼尝试,从而加强网络安全。
相关链接
有关 Web 注入、其应用程序和网络安全最佳实践的更多信息,您可以访问以下资源:
请记住,Web 注入既可以起到积极作用,也可以起到消极作用,因此,在提供有价值的服务的同时,其实施应该优先考虑用户安全和同意。